How to Make Mittens Out of Felt Material

104 7
    • 1). Lay a piece of notepaper on your work table. Center your hand on the paper with your fingers together and the thumb sticking out. Trace around your hand and 2 inches past your wrist using a pencil. The width below the bottom of the hand should be the same as the bottom of the hand. This will ensure that the mitten will fit over the widest portion of the hand. Remove your hand and trace around the drawn shape again, enlarging it 1inch. Cut out the shape for your mitten pattern.

    • 2). Place two layers of felt on your work table and pin your mitten pattern to it. If your felt has a design on it, layer the pieces with the right sides together. Cut out the mitten shape. Repeat for a second mitten to complete a pair.

    • 3). Pin the edges of each mitten set together, except for the straight wrist edge. Starting at the wrist, sew the edges together using a 1/4-inch seam allowance. End on the other side of the wrist. Back stitch at the beginning and end of the stitches to prevent the seams from unraveling when you wear the mittens.

    • 4). Trim off the seam, 1/8 of an inch from the sewn seam. This will remove bulk and allow the mittens to hold their curved shape when turned right side out.

    • 5). Turn the mittens right side out and press with a warm iron. Fold a 1/4-inch hem to the inside wrist of the mittens and pin. Topstitch the folded hem to complete.
